Skip to content

djbird2046/openrpc_dart

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

10 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

openrpc_dart

An OpenRPC JSON Spec Parser for dart, from: https://spec.open-rpc.org/

  • OpenRPC version: 1.3

Features

  • Load OpenRPC json file, and convert to dart object

Usage

According to /example/openrpc_dart_example.dart

  • From JSON String
Future<void> main() async {
  String jsonString = "{...OpenRPC String...}";
  OpenRPCLoader openRPCLoader = OpenRPCLoader();
  OpenRPC openRPC = await openRPCLoader.load(jsonString);
}
  • From JSON File
Future<void> main() async {
  String jsonPath = "$currentWorkingDirectory/example/json/$jsonFileName";
  OpenRPCLoader openRPCLoader = OpenRPCLoader();
  OpenRPC openRPC = await openRPCLoader.loadFromFile(jsonPath);
}

About

An OpenRPC JSON Spec Parser for dart, fromJson and toJson

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ages